The text quotes Michel-Rolph Trouillot, who claims that as the social sciences were becoming established at the end of the ninet

eenth century and the beginning of the twentieth century, anthropology was assigned the "savage slot." What does he mean by that?
Social Studies
1 answer:
3241004551 [841]3 years ago
3 0

Answer:

all manifestations that go against Westerner norms

Explanation:

In the context of anthropology, the term "savage slot" refers to all manifestations that go against Westerner norms. This became the savage slot as Anthropologists became the experts in regards to the societies and cultures that were almost completely colonized by The United States and even all the European countries.

According to Merton, _________ occurs when people accept society's goals but adopt disapproved means for achieving them.
zhannawk [14.2K]

Answer:

Innovation.

Explanation:

Merton's strain theory asserts that society or social structures levies pressure on individuals to conform to the socially accepted goals despite their lack of resources and this leads them to commit crimes.

As per the question, 'innovation' takes place when the individuals accept the cultural goals of the society but they deny the traditional or authorized means of achieving these goals. In this process, the individuals adopt alternative ways to attain these goals which further leads to deviance as in the process of conforming to one norm, another is violated.
